Common Types of Plumbing Services
Professional plumbers in Chesapeake and the surrounding areas typically offer the following services.
Leak Repair
You should have leaks taken care of as soon as you notice them; even a trickling faucet can drive up your water bill. Professional plumbers are trained to repair leaks and identify their cause to prevent future leaks.
Drain Cleaning
Debris buildup that's bad enough to block drainage can damage your pipes and cause flooding. Unaddressed blockages can even cause structural damage to your property. Professional plumbers are trained to identify the cause of clogs and remove them without damaging your plumbing.
Bathroom Installation
Plumbers can replace or install toilets, sinks, showers, and tubs. Vet your plumber thoroughly, especially when hiring for a pricier project. You want a licensed contractor who has good customer reviews and sufficient industry experience.
Gas Inspection and Installation
Some plumbers have the skills to repair your oven, hot water heater, or stove. Some plumbers are trained to repair gas leaks as well as repair or install gas pipes and appliances. This type of work can be hazardous, so be sure to hire a highly credentialed plumber.
Inspection and Maintenance
The plumbing in your home sees a lot of wear and tear, particularly if there are several people under one roof. Regular plumbing inspections from a professional can prevent inconvenient and expensive repairs later on. We recommend an annual inspection.
Emergency Plumbing Services
Many plumbing companies also provide emergency services. Some of the worst plumbing issues are those that occur in the middle of the night. You want to look for a plumber who can take care of emergencies at any time.

How Much Does a Plumber Cost in Chesapeake
Plumbing costs are based on several factors, such as the following:
- Amount of labor required
- Plumber expertise (apprentice, journeyman, or master)
- Project complexity
- Required permits
- Time of day (after-hours services cost more)
- Your location
Curious about the price of plumbing services in Chesapeake? Below, find the average price of common services based on quotes from local plumbers.
Repair Type | Average Cost |
---|---|
Garbage disposal repair | $261 |
Toilet repair | $261 |
Faucet replacement | $327 |
Radiator repair | $327 |
Clearing clogs/drain snaking | $392 |
Leaking pipes | $392 |
Water softener installation | $458 |
Gas line repair | $523 |
Water heater repair | $589 |
Sink installation | $654 |
Sump pump repair | $654 |
Toilet installation | $654 |
Water heater installation | $1702 |
Burst pipe | $3274 |
How to Choose a Plumbing Service in Chesapeake
When choosing a local Chesapeake plumber, try to find one that offers high-quality and affordable services. Here are some important considerations.
Reputation and Reviews
Always ask to see a plumber's proof of business insurance and license from the Virginia Department of Professional and Occupational Regulation before hiring them. Anyone working on your home should be properly credentialed and have experience with the type of job you're hiring for. Always read customer reviews to discover about a plumber's quality of services.
Many prefer to hire a professional from a union. You'll likely pay more for services, but you'll know that your plumber has been vetted thoroughly.
Services Offered
Not all companies offer or are qualified to perform the same types of plumbing repairs, so ask your contractor about their previous experience. You can check a company's website to see what services it provides and ask your plumber for photos of previous jobs as proof of experience and quality.
Cost
We recommend getting a price estimate from more than one plumber to compare rates. Then, balance cost against reputation and qualifications to come to a decision. Prioritize quality work over price as much as you can.
